Commercial Water Extraction v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Large-scale water damage | No | Yes | DIY methods may not be effective for large-scale water damage, and can lead to further damage and costly repairs. |
| Hidden water damage | No | Yes | Hidden water damage can be difficult to detect, and DIY methods may not be effective in finding and repairing the damage. |
| Water damage in sensitive areas | No | Yes | Water damage in sensitive areas, such as electrical or mechanical systems, can be hazardous and need professional attention. |
| Water damage with mold or mildew growth | No | Yes | Mold and mildew growth can be hazardous to your health, and need professional attention to remove and prevent further growth. |
| Water damage with structural damage | No | Yes | Structural damage can be hazardous and need professional attention to repair and prevent further damage. |

Commercial Water Extraction Cost in Arivaca Junction, AZ
The cost of commercial water extraction in Arivaca Junction, AZ,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. |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Drying and dehumidification | $1,000 – $5,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Restoration and re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
| Final inspection and clean-up | $500 – $2,000 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and local conditions |
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and will work with you to find out the best solution for your property.
